Tesla Dealerships Face Backlash Amid Rising Anti-Musk Sentiment

The United States is witnessing a disturbing surge in political violence, with Tesla dealerships becoming a focal point for destructive protests. Recently, a dealership in Oregon was targeted by gunfire, with multiple shots fired into the building, damaging vehicles and office space. Fortunately, no one was present during the incident, but it highlights the escalating tensions and the willingness of some individuals to resort to violence to express their political grievances.

These incidents are part of a broader trend of anti-Tesla actions across the country, often linked to Elon Musk’s involvement in political matters. In Salem, Oregon, a Tesla dealership faced an arson attack, resulting in significant damage estimated at around $500,000. The use of Molotov cocktails and the reckless behavior captured on surveillance footage underscore the dangerous and destructive nature of these protests.
